QuickStart Package for SharePoint 2010
 
Our Quick Start Package is a low cost, low risk, fast way to start using and evaluating SharePoint 2010 as a corporate platform utilizing SharePoint features like Enterprise Content Management, Enterprise Search, Collaboration, Portals, Business Intelligence and Business Process & Forms.
 

Based on your business requirements and budget constraints we will recommend the right SharePoint product and server architecture. We will help you identify one of your existing moderate-sized process/application for migration with which you can experience the power of SharePoint 2010.
 
The new Quick Start SharePoint site will be developed with configuration of out-of-the box features of SharePoint and will have no need for custom development, but at the same time will support addition of features/customizations for future deployments.
 
ObjectWin SharePoint 2010 QuickStart Package Features
 
Service Portfolio

  • Kick-Off Meeting
    • Identify goals and objectives
    • Identify modules to be made part of Quick Start
    • Conduct meetings with module members
  • System Analysis
    • Understand content assets and business processes
    • Gain understanding of current technical environment
    • Define requirements for identified module(s)
    • Identify longer term requirements
    • Match requirements with SharePoint 2010 features
    • Prioritize requirements and establish Quick Start features
    • Review impact of implementation on existing system  
    • Identify the migration strategy
    • Define SharePoint elements and their scope
      • Site structure
      • Document/Forms Libraries and their Views
      • Lists and their Views
      • Permission / access strategy, Authentication requirements
      • Basic Search configuration  
      • Basic branding
  • Planning
    • Decide on SharePoint product
    • Plan server architecture (logical and physical)
    • High level capacity forecasting and planning
    • Training for users
  • Development
    • Installation and setup of SharePoint environment.
    • Site Structure creation and configuration - Create and configure identified sites and web part pages, customize look and feel
    • Document and InfoPath Libraries -Create document / InfoPath libraries, metadata columns, views, configure versioning, migrate documents in existing system to SharePoint document library.
    • Search - Configure content sources to include in search, define search scopes, configure and set up index crawl schedules
    • Workflows - Configure and attach workflows to the required libraries and lists.
    • Security - Create security groups and roles, apply security groups and roles to sites, libraries and lists.
  • Deployment
    • Deploy solution to production servers  
    • End user training / Knowledge transfer and operational best practices
